Minecraft 1.19 Ore Distribution (Graph) - Best levels for each ore (2023)

The game's 1.18 update saw a massive overhaul of the way ores were generated in your Minecraft world. The same has remained consistent for version 1.19 of the game.

Gone are the days when you could find and stack a ton of diamonds just by mining to Y level 12.

The more recent updates introduced the possibility of negative Y tiers in the overworld, significantly changing the mechanics of ore generation.

While the 1.18 update completely overhauled Ore Distribution, version 1.19 also saw some minor changes with the addition of the new Deep Dark biome.

These changes are particularly visible in diamonds and it has become very noticeable how the resource is becoming increasingly scarce.

Below is a detailed guide to the ore distribution system in 1.19 of the game, along with ore details.

Minecraft 1.19 ore distribution

Minecraft 1.19 distributes ores in a triangular geometry. Associated with each ore is a distribution level, which represents a range of levels between a minimum and a maximum number.

Ore generation probability increases/decreases as you move between these number ranges.

The best area to find an ore is the midpoint between this minimum and maximum distribution.

To better understand this, the minimum value in this area is the first level of the overworld on which the resource can be generated.

On the other hand, the maximum value is the last level where this ore can be found.

Beyond these two levels you will never find the resource.

Also, these two extremes have the lowest percentage chance of containing this ore.

However, as you move between these two tiers, the chances of this ore production begin to increase.

This opportunity becomes greatest when you reach the midpoint between these two extremes.

For example, if a resource is assigned a distribution range of 10-30, this means that the midpoint - 20 - is the most likely level to contain that ore.

coal distribution

Coal is most plentiful at Y level 96 in Minecraft 1.19. This ore has the longest spread range in the entire game.

Coal can be generated anywhere between Y levels 256 to 0.

The level range of 80-100 has the highest chance of containing this ore, with level 92 being the optimal spot. Split mining is an efficient option here.

Coal actually has two distribution options, as can be seen in the graphic. It generates first in mountain tops, starting at Y-level 256 and ending at 136.

This distribution does not follow the triangular pattern and instead has a constant generation rate throughout.

Therefore, your chances of finding coal between these tiers in relation to the first range remain the same throughout.

In the second distribution option, however, coal follows the same triangle pattern as other ores.

It starts generating at Y-level 192 and goes down to Y-level 0.

In this area, Coal is most commonly found at Y levels 96 and 95.

Alternatively, you can also try mining at Y level 136, where these two distribution values ​​overlap, giving you a good chance of encountering this ore.

redstone distribution

In Minecraft 1.19, Y Level -59 is the best area to search for Redstone.

Redstone can be found between Y levels 15 to -64, and the chances of spawning increase the deeper you go underground.

To mine Redstone efficiently while avoiding Bedrocks, Y-Level -59 is the optimal choice.

Similar to Coal, Redstone also has 2 distribution systems.

First, Redstone appears at Y level 15 and goes down to level -63. In this range, it has an even generation probability among all levels.

In the second scenario, Redstone generates in a triangular shape from Y level -32 to -63. The generation probability increases steadily the further down you go.

This means that Y level -63, which is the last possible level, technically has the highest chance of Redstone spawning.

However, this is still not the best level to mine for this ore as it is completely interspersed with bedrock.

Bedrock is unbreakable, making your mining expedition highly inefficient.

Therefore, to avoid Bedrocks and still have a good chance of getting Redstone, you should mine to Y level -59.

iron distribution

Iron is most commonly found at Y level 15 in Minecraft 1.19. It is generated in three different capacities, and each of them contains Iron Ore at different levels.

Y-level 232 also has a significant chance of containing iron, but its high value means it's only found in huge mountains and mountaintops.

As the diagram shows, iron is distributed in three different systems. It can be found evenly spaced from Y-Level 64 to -63.

In the second case, it follows the triangular propagation starting at Y-level 54 and ending at -24.

Here 15 is the tier most likely to be generated, and also the most efficient for finding Iron among all three distributions.

In the last distribution, iron is contained in Y levels 80 through 319. This also follows the triangle geometry with the Y plane 232 being the optimal location to find this ore.

However, this level is exceptionally high. That means you'll only find Iron here when you come across huge mountain peaks and peaks.

These aren't the most common, and for this reason, Y level 15 proves to be the best level to farm Iron Ore efficiently.

Also, Large Veins of Iron are produced anywhere below Y-Level 0 - these can also be an excellent source for finding this ore.

Lapislazuli

The best place to find Lapis Lazuli in Minecraft 1.19 is Y Level -1. Lapis lazuli is produced in both triangular and regular shapes.

Both overlap at the same level. Taking this into account, the highest probability of generation occurs at Y-level -1.

Similar to charcoal and redstone, lapis lazuli is created in two streams - triangular and regular.

It is distributed evenly over the Y levels 64 to -64. On the other hand, it follows the triangle pattern from level 32 to -32.

Both distributions overlap, which is very convenient.

This essentially means that the probabilities of these two systems generating Lapis Lazuli are combined if you mine for that ore in their level ranges.

For the even system, you don't need to search at any particular level because all probabilities are equal.

In the second system, the apex of the triangle is at Y level -1.

This means that Y-level -1 has the highest probability from the triangle system combined with the even system's probability of generating lapis lazuli within it - making it your target area for finding this ore.

copper distribution

The best place to find copper ore in Minecraft 1.19 is Y level 48. Copper ore has a significantly higher generation rate in stalactite caves.

Therefore, Caves that occur at Y-Level 48 have the highest probability of containing Copper Ore.

It can also be found in Copper Veins spawned under Y-Level 0.

Unlike the previously mentioned ores, Copper only has 1 system by which it is created.

It first appears at Y level 112 and is last generated at level -16. It also follows the triangular shape of probability, peaking at level 48.

This makes Y level 48 the best place to look for copper ore.

Like iron, a large amount of copper can be found in veins that produce below Y-level 0. These are usually quite large and contain tons of this resource!

Finally, for some reason, copper ore is very common in stalactite caves. These caves greatly increase the production rate of this ore.

Putting all of this together, the most efficient way to grow copper ore is by searching stalactite caves in Y Tier 48.

(Although these caves are rare to find, finding one should not be your top priority).

gold distribution

Gold is generated in 3 different batches spread across different tiers. Overall, gold is most efficiently found at the Y level -16 under normal conditions.

It is even more common in Y levels 256 through 32; However, this is only limited to the Badlands biome.

Similar to iron, there are three distribution systems associated with gold ore. Two of these are evenly spaced while one is a triangular pattern.

In the case of the triangular pattern, gold is found between Y levels 32 to -64.

The midpoint here is -16. Therefore, this level has the highest probability of generating gold ore.

However, gold has another generation condition in this area, which is that it only appears in areas with reduced air exposure.

This means it can only be found in narrow areas and is rarely seen in massive cavities.

In the case of the even systems, the first gold from the Y levels distributes -48 to -64.

It has a moderate chance of dropping Gold Ore and should be the least prioritized of all three distros.

The second straight system has the highest probability of containing gold ore. It creates the resource between Y levels 256 through 32.

The only problem here is that this only applies to the Badlands biome and is not generated in any other terrain.

Without this condition, this system would have been the best for prospecting for gold.

Keeping all of this in mind, it turns out that Y level -16 is the most reliable source of gold ore, although the second even distribution has a much higher chance of containing the resource.

diamond distribution

The best area to mine diamonds in Minecraft 1.19 is Y Level -59. Diamond is one of the rarest resources in the game and only appears in one distribution.

Therefore, apart from -14 to -63, there are no other level ranges for mining diamonds. The highest generation probability in the range is seen at the Y level -59.

Diamonds tend to follow the triangular distribution pattern. They are first found at Y level -14 and last seen at level -63.

As with Redstone, Diamond Ore's generation probability increases the deeper you go underground.

Technically, the highest chance of finding this ore is in the lowest layer. However, in this case, the same logic applies as with Redstone. (The bedrocks there make mining difficult)

In this area, the best possible level for finding diamonds is -59.

Even then, diamonds are extremely rare, and unless you follow thatright strategies, you may never find them!

Emerald Distribution

The optimal location for mining emeralds in Minecraft 1.19 is Y level 236. Emerald is the rarest naturally occurring resource in the game.

It generates between Y-planes 320 and -16 and has the highest probability of being generated on Y-plane 236.

Because of these special circumstances, emeralds can be very difficult to find. They only have a real chance of generating in large mountains.

Note that this only applies to naturally generated ones. You can find some of these in other ways, e.g. B. by trading with villagers.
